Located in United States, St. Joseph Cathedral in Buffalo is a Gothic Revival Roman Catholic cathedral. It was founded in 1862, built to designs by Patrick Charles Keely.

The cathedral is within the Roman Catholic Diocese of Buffalo. Details of its origins in the 19th century and its present-day setting are gathered here from open, freely licensed data, with source links provided.
